Context Dividend-equivalent units are typically credited to holders of RSUs when the company pays dividends; they increase the holder's economic exposure to the stock but are not an open-market purchase. Such awards are routine compensation or accrual events for insiders and should be interpreted as administrative/compensation-related rather than an explicit bullish or bearish trade.
